    Hey guys,

    I’ve been having this issue for a month now and haven’t been able to fix it, no matter what I try.
    I’ve reinstalled the game, gpu drivers, wheel drivers etc.
    I’m quite sure that it’s some sort of graphics issue at this point. As I don’t see anything strange on the ffb meter.
    So, here’s my issue:
    As you can hopefully see in the video, every time I turn the wheel there’s this small stutter or freeze, if you like.
    The problem is that I can feel it through my wheel (Fanatec csl elite) and it creates this big clunk. It’s an absolute game breaker and I haven’t been able to play Raceroom normally for many weeks. I’ve never had any issues with the game before.

    It happens on every track, no matter what the time, sessions, number of AI, VR or no VR etc.
    I really hope someone can help me out, as I really can’t think of ways to fix it anymore.

    Hi,
    without having seen the video you mentioned (there's no link, you probably weren't allowed to post a link because you haven't made enough posts yet) there's a known stuttering issue with webhuds like OtterHUD, so if you happen to be using that, try without it by removing the launch parameter from the game's launch options in Steam.

    If I remember correctly running third party software like MSI Afterburner / Rivatuner can cause stutters. So in case you are using the Rivatuner Statistics Server to monitor your FPS, GPU temperature and so on, try running RaceRoom without it.

    Please check your v-sync setting. Enabling v-sync (having g-sync enabled at the same time) gave me similar issues like yours in rfactor 2.

    Also, if you have nVidia gpu, please check whether you have some of the geforce experience functions enabled - geforce experience gave me stuttering issue in ACC.

    Thanks for all the comments guys.
    I finally fixed it.
    So, what I did was selecting the ‘keyboard’ preset instead of the Fanatec csl elite preset, in the controls. And I just bound all the controls to my steering wheel and pedals. Somehow this fixed the issue for me. I guess the other presets are corrupted, at least in my game.

    If it's invisible I guess you can try this.
    - Go here: Documents\My games\SimBin\RaceRoom Racing Experience\UserData\ControlSet\
    - Use Notepad or any text editor to open a file with the same name as your control set profile in the game.
    - Find a line starting with FFB Rumble Pad and make sure it's FFB Rumble Pad="0"
